Morocco Faces France In Quarter-Final Clash As Mbappe Equals Messi’s Goal Tally

Morocco booked their place in the quarter-finals of the FIFA World Cup after a commanding 3-0 victory over tournament hosts Canada in their Round of 16 encounter.

The North Africans produced an impressive display to comfortably dispatch the hosts and seal a last-eight showdown with France.

France, meanwhile, secured a hard-fought 1-0 win over Paraguay to progress to the quarter-finals.

The breakthrough came in the 70th minute when Kylian Mbappé converted a penalty after Désiré Doué was brought down inside the penalty area.

Mbappé calmly slotted the spot-kick past the goalkeeper to send Les Bleus into the next round.

The goal also saw the French captain draw level with Lionel Messi in the race for the tournament’s Golden Boot, with both players now having scored seven goals each.

France will now face Morocco in what promises to be one of the standout fixtures of the quarter-final stage as both sides battle for a place in the last four.
